For sale is this ~1906 Jack Daniel's Whiskey tin, made by Hudson-Scott & Sons-Ltd (Established 1799) Manufacturers of tin boxes since 1866, made in Carlisle England. A very nice looking box. Inside is a paper note from the Jack Daniels Distillery dated Oct. 1906: "Why I box my goods in tin. Until quite recently custom for my whiskey was simply batchified in barrel lots, and earthware jubs. Tough containers, able to withstand...." Very easy to read. Whisky was from Distillery No. 1 Est. 1866. Looks much better in real than the picture has too much glare from the camera flash.
